Inyama yehagu yenkomo kwigumbi elibandayo

Ukuqonda iinkqubo ezichanekileyo zegumbi elibandayo lenyama nokuba ngumkhenkce okanye ibanda, kubalulekile ukuba ufuna imveliso entsha, enencasa kwaye ikhuselekile kangangoko.

Iibhaktheriya eziyingozi ziqala ukukhula kwinyama ekrwada ukusukela oko kuxhelwe isilwanyana, nto leyo eyenza ugcino lube yinkqubo ebuthathaka kakhulu.Ukuba ufuna okanye ufuna ukwandisa ubomi benyama yakho ixesha elide, kubalulekile ukuba ulandele iinkqubo ezichanekileyo zokugcinwa okukhuselekileyo.

Ngokwesiqhelo iqondo lobushushu lehla ngaphantsi kwe-18 ℃, izinga lokukhenkceza lokutya laliphezulu, iimicroorganisms kunye neeenzymes ziye zayeka ukuhamba nokukhula, kwaye i-oxidation nayo yayicotha kakhulu.Ngoko ke, ukutya kunokugcinwa ixesha elide kwaye kunomgangatho ongcono womkhenkce.Ukongezelela, ukutya okunomkhenkce kufuna ukuba iqondo lobushushu kwindawo yokugcina izinto lizinze ngokwentelekiso.Ukuguquguquka okugqithisileyo kobushushu kuya kubangela ukonakaliswa kokutya.

Igumbi elibandayo lenyama lisetyenziselwa ikakhulu ukucocwa kwenyama efileyo efana neehagu, iinkomo, neegusha.

I-1, igumbi lokupholisa kwangaphambili
Indawo yomkhenkce yejusi yenyama ngu -0.6 ~ -1.2 ℃.Xa ubushushu benyama emva kokuxhelwa bumalunga ne-35 ℃, ithunyelwa kwigumbi elibandayo.Ubushushu begumbi obuyilelwe bumalunga ne-0 ~ -2 ℃.Ubushushu benyama buncitshiswe bube ku 4 ℃ kwigumbi elibandayo.Ngenxa yomthamo omncinci wobushushu kunye ne-thermal conductivity yomoya, ukwandisa izinga lokuhamba komoya kunokunyusa izinga lokupholisa.Nangona kunjalo, isantya sokuhamba komoya esinamandla kakhulu asinako ukunyusa izinga lokupholisa xa kuthelekiswa nexesha elifanayo lonyaka odlulileyo, kodwa kuya kwandisa kakhulu ilahleko eyomileyo yokuncipha kunye nokusetyenziswa kwamandla omhlaba wenyama.Ngoko ke, kwinkqubo yokupholisa, isantya somoya kwigumbi lomthwalo wegumbi elibandayo sifanelekile ukuba singadluli kwi-2m / s, kwaye ngokubanzi i-0.5m / s isetyenziswa ngokubanzi.Amaxesha okujikeleza komoya ngama-50 ~ 60 amaxesha / h, kwaye ixesha lokupholisa li-10 ~ 20h.Umyinge wokusetyenziswa komzimba owomileyo malunga ne-1.3%.

2, Ukupholisa ukusetyenzwa
A, Ubushushu ngu-10 ~ -15 ℃, isantya somoya yi-1.5 ~ 3m / s, kwaye ixesha lokupholisa yi-1-4h.Umyinge wexabiso le-enthalpy yenyama kweli nqanaba li malunga ne-40kj / kg, okwenza umphezulu wenyama wenze umaleko womkhenkce.Akugcini nje ukunciphisa ukusetyenziswa okomileyo, kodwa kwakhona kukhawulezisa inkqubo yokupholisa (i-thermal conductivity ye-ice ngamaxesha angama-4 amanzi).

B, Ubushushu begumbi elibandayo bumalunga -1 ℃, isantya somoya yi-0.5 ~ 1.5m / s, kwaye ixesha lokupholisa li-10 ~ 15h, ukuze ubushushu bomphezulu bunyuke kancinci kwaye ubushushu bangaphakathi bunciphe kancinci, ukuze ubushushu bunciphe. Umzimba ulungelelaniswa de ubushushu obuphakathi kwe-thermal bufike kwi-4 ℃.Inyama epholileyo ngale ndlela inombala omhle, iphunga, incasa kunye nobubele, okunciphisa ixesha lokupholisa kunye nokunciphisa ukusetyenziswa okomileyo nge-40% ukuya kwi-50%.Umfanekiso olandelayo ubonisa iimeko zenkqubo yokupholisa ngokukhawuleza kwenyama.
